Ph.D. FORUM

SCOPE AND OVERVIEW

The Ph.D. Forum on Wireless, Mobile and Multimedia Networks will be held at IEEE WoWMoM 2023 in Boston, USA. The Forum provides an excellent opportunity for current and recently completed Ph.D. and Masters researchers to present their dissertation research, including work in progress, to an internationally renowned audience of researchers from Academia and Industry. This forum offers an opportunity to meet and obtain feedback from accomplished international researchers and share experiences with other researchers.

FORMAT

The Forum will be organized as a co-located WoWMoM event, attended by experts in wireless, mobile, and multimedia networking and ubiquitous and pervasive systems. Accepted abstracts will be invited to present during a Conversation event (more information to follow). During the Conversations, senior community members will be present to provide constructive technical comments to each attendee.

GUIDELINES

Ph.D. and Masters researchers are invited to submit two-page extended abstracts that describe their current research and potential contributions. Authors should be currently registered Ph.D. or Masters Students or recently graduated (within the last year). Submissions should be aligned with the specific interests of WoWMoM and broadly aligned to the field of mobile and wireless networking and applications. The abstract must be in English and adhere to the IEEE two-column conference format. See IEEE Manuscript Templates for Conference Proceedings. Submissions must be in PDF format, be no more than two pages in length (including references and figures). Submissions that are substantially similar to presentations from a previous Postgraduate Forum are not allowed. Abstracts should discuss the research questions addressed within the thesis, and should focus on highlighting the challenges of the problems, the originality of the proposed approach, and technical aspects of the proposed techniques. Inclusion of preliminary experimental results are also encouraged. The abstract should include the author's name, affiliation, and email address. The name of the supervisor should be marked (“supervised by …”) on the paper under the author’s name. Submissions will be reviewed by the Ph.D. Forum Technical Program Committee to ensure quality and relevance. In case of acceptance, the length of the camera-ready paper will be limited to two pages. Accepted abstracts will be included in the proceedings of IEEE WoWMoM 2023 and will be made available through the IEEE Xplore digital library. All papers must be registered and submitted through the EDAS.

PARTICIPATION

Authors of accepted submissions are expected to participate in the Ph.D. Forum and deliver the Conversation presentations at the WoWMoM 2023 conference in person. Standard WoWMoM 2023 registration fees apply. Participants who are currently full-time students are eligible for the student registration fee.
